|
|
|
|
@ -2732,8 +2732,9 @@ public void execute() {
|
|
|
|
|
- 4、【优化】执行器删除逻辑优化,删除时一并清理注册表数据,避免小概率情况下注册数据堆积(ISSUE-3669);
|
|
|
|
|
- 5、【升级】调度中心升级至 SpringBoot4;升级多项maven依赖至较新版本,如 mybatis、groovy 等;
|
|
|
|
|
|
|
|
|
|
### 7.43 版本 v3.3.2 Release Notes[ING]
|
|
|
|
|
- 1、【新增】新增 Docker Compose 配置,支持一键配置启动调度中心集群;
|
|
|
|
|
### 7.43 版本 v3.3.2 Release Notes[2026-01-01]
|
|
|
|
|
- 1、【优化】优雅停机:调度中心停机,检测时间轮非空时主动等待调度完成;客户端停机,检测存在运行中任务时,停止接收新任务并主动等待任务执行完成;
|
|
|
|
|
- 2、【新增】新增 Docker Compose 配置,支持一键配置启动调度中心集群;
|
|
|
|
|
|
|
|
|
|
<details>
|
|
|
|
|
<summary>Docker Compose启动步骤:</summary>
|
|
|
|
|
@ -2749,19 +2750,19 @@ public void execute() {
|
|
|
|
|
docker compose down
|
|
|
|
|
```
|
|
|
|
|
</details>
|
|
|
|
|
```
|
|
|
|
|
|
|
|
|
|
- 2、【优化】优雅停机:调度中心停机,检测时间轮非空时主动等待调度完成;客户端停机,检测存在运行中任务时,停止接收新任务并主动等待任务执行完成;
|
|
|
|
|
- 3、【优化】调度中心操作体验优化:表格交互调整为单行选中模式;禁用分页循环;优化分页限制文案;
|
|
|
|
|
- 4、【优化】调度线程事务提交逻辑调整,避免边界条件下线程异常退出,增强健壮性;
|
|
|
|
|
- 5、【优化】调度日志列表排序逻辑优化,提升易读性;
|
|
|
|
|
- 6、【优化】调度中心OpenAPI通讯token调整为非必填;合并PR-3892;
|
|
|
|
|
- 7、【优化】执行器详情接口权限调整,支持普通用户查看注册节点;合并PR-3882;
|
|
|
|
|
- 8、【优化】任务参数LogDateTime生成逻辑调整,分片广播场景下保障时间一致;
|
|
|
|
|
- 8、【优化】任务参数LogDateTime生成逻辑调整,分片广播场景下保障同一批调度一致;
|
|
|
|
|
- 9、【升级】升级多项maven依赖至较新版本,如 spring、netty、xxl-sso、xxl-tool 等;
|
|
|
|
|
- 10、【优化】统一项目依赖管理结构,依赖版本统一到父级pom提升可维护性;
|
|
|
|
|
- 11、【TODO】任务调度触发后分批批量更新,提升调度性能;
|
|
|
|
|
|
|
|
|
|
### 7.44 版本 v3.4.0 Release Notes[ING]
|
|
|
|
|
- 1、【TODO】调度触发性能优化:调度触发后任务分批批量更新,提升调度性能;
|
|
|
|
|
- 2、【TODO】执行器内嵌容器调整:由Netty调整为Tomcat,简化项目依赖;
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
### TODO LIST
|
|
|
|
|
|